RESOLUTION NO. 943
RESOLUTION OF TH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F CHULA
VISTA ENDORSING REGIONAL AIR QUALITY STRATEGY IMPLE-
MENTATION PROGRAM AND TACTIC Tl
The City Council of the City of Chula Vista does hereby
resolve as follows:
WHEREAS, all local jurisdictions within the San Diego
region reviewed and adopted one of several alternative air quality
strategies proposed by the San Diego Air Quality Planning Team in
1976, and
WHEREAS, the Comprehensive Planning Organization and the
Air Pollution Control Board adopted the Regional Air Quality Strategy
(RAQS) and Air Management Process shown in Attachments 1 through 4, and
WHEREAS, the Comprehensive Planning Organization and the Air
Pollution Control Board have been designed by the California Air Resources
Board as co-lead agencies to prepare the air quality attainment and
maintenance plan for the San Diego region as required by federal regu-
lations, and
WHEREAS, the air quality attainment and maintenance plan
will be based on the RAQS and directed at achieving federal air quality
standards in the region and maintaining them over the next 20 years, and
WHEREAS, the attainment and maintenance of air quality stan-
dards is directly related to plans and facilities for accommodating
population growth and development.
N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ED that the City Council of the
City of Chula Vista endorses the Regional Air Quality Strategy as shown
in Attachments 1, 2, 3 and 4, and is committed to participating in the
implementation of the RAQS tactics.
BE IT FURTHER RESOLVED that the City Council of the City of
Chula Vista adopts the RAQS implementation program as accepted by the
Environmental Protection Agency in June, 1977.
BE IT FURTHER RESOLVED that the City of Chula Vista agrees
to implement tactic Tl (modified) - Coordinated Land Use and Trans-
portation Actions, which is part of the RAQS implementation program
accepted by the EPA, through:
1. Continuing to participate in the biennial Regional
Growth Forecasting process.
2. Referring proposed general and community plans or
plan amendments which are inconsistent with the
location and timing of development in the current
Regional Growth Forecasts to the CPO Board of
Directors for review and recommendations regarding
consistency with tactic Tl (modified), and the RAQS.
BE IT FURTHER RESOLVED that the City of Chula Vista agrees
to participate in refining the RAQS and preparing the air quality
attainment and maintenance plan, and will hold any appropriate hearings
on adopting the measures and programs proposed.
